When was Son Goten concieved? And therefore, when was Goten born?

Daizenshuu 7 and the GT Perfect Files both say he was born sometime in Age 767, the year of all the android/Cell stuff. That's the year he'd have to be born in for him to be 7 years old by the time of the 25th Tenkaichi Budoukai (which is how old the tournament announcer says he is), 7 years later. Since Goten presumably wasn't born before the Cell Games, which were in May, he must have been born between June and December 767, meaning he would to have been concieved between September 766 and March 767.

But he's stated to be 7 years old by the time of the 25th Tenkaichi Budoukai, and the oldest he could be if he was concieved during the days before the Cell Games is 6 years and 3 months old. I guess you could say that they're rounding up, but that's a long way to round. Unless half-Saiyans have shorter gestation periods than pure Earthlings.
